What is the Great Firewall of China? Aptly named the Great Firewall of China (and officially known as the Golden Shield Project), this is the world’s most advanced Internet censorship system., this censorship system is based on Internet Service Providers restricting all Web access to a handful of access points.
This gives the authorities a greater control over incoming and outgoing data. It is known that China uses several methods of restricting the Web access. This is IP blocking, DNS tampering, filtering of potentially dangerous keywords, deep packet inspection, and there’s manual enforcement as well. There is a huge list of websites and apps that are blocked in China. One of the biggest victims here is Google, as it seems.
Numerous Google services are not available in China, which includes Google search, Gmail, Google Maps, Google Docs, and Google APIs. However, you might be surprised to hear that Facebook, Twitter, Instagram, and Pinterest are forbidden as well. When it comes to Web services, you shouldn’t count on Dropbox, Vimeo, Flickr, and SoundCloud. And finally, WhatsApp is the latest victim of this regime. How to Watch Youku From Outside China?
